You see, apparently this product does just that!
“Matomeruko Easy” is a powder which, according to the terrific website SoraNews24.com, lets you:
“mix and combine your usual meal into a soft solid form“.
Because apparently you want to.
You see, you just mix your food item with water and the “Matomeruko Easy” powder in a blender and you magically have a new food with a jello-like consistency.
Which of course led the creative minds at SoraNews24 to try it out – using ten McDonalds Cheeseburgers!
They even found a video showing how its done:
First, they separated the 10 McDonald’s burgers into 4 piles – 2 separate piles of buns, then the hamburger patties and the pickles.
Here’s where it got REALLY twisted. They then blended each pile separately with the “Matomeruko Easy” powder…so, here is what the top buns look like after that “blend”:
The buns and water and powder end up looking like this – then do the same with the meat – and take the result and mold it into your own, single burger:
